Sanrio's Most Popular Characters
Sanrio's popularity can be attributed to its iconic characters, with Hello Kitty leading the pack. Introduced in 1974, this cute, mouthless cat has become a global phenomenon, spawning numerous merchandise and collaborations. But Hello Kitty is just the tip of the iceberg.

Other popular Sanrio characters include My Melody, a sweet little girl with a bear-shaped head; Little Twin Stars, twin sisters Kiki and Lala; and Cinnamoroll, a long-eared, fluffy dog. Each of these characters has its unique backstory and appeal, contributing to Sanrio's extensive character lineup.

Character Design and Aesthetics
Sanrio characters are known for their simple, cute, and often pastel-colored designs. This aesthetic, known as 'kawaii,' is a significant aspect of Japanese pop culture and has contributed to Sanrio's global success. The company's commitment to this style ensures that each character, regardless of its theme or origin, fits seamlessly into the Sanrio universe.
